employee.html 3.4 KB

123456789101112131415161718192021222324252627282930313233343536373839404142434445464748495051525354555657585960616263646566676869707172737475767778798081828384
  1. {Template header}
  2. <body>
  3. <div class="warp">
  4. <div class="fixed">
  5. <ul class="search">
  6. <li>id:<input value="" name="id" type="number"></li>
  7. <li>工号:<input value="" name="number" type="text"></li>
  8. <li>姓名:<input value="" name="name" type="text"></li>
  9. <li><span>确 定</span></li>
  10. </ul>
  11. <div class="control">
  12. <a href="javascript:void(0);" class="window" data-h="/employee/add/" data-t="员工管理 - 添加">添 加</a>
  13. <a href="javascript:void(0);" class="sign">批量打卡</a>
  14. </div>
  15. <table class="datatitle data" border="0" style="border-collapse:collapse;">
  16. <tr>
  17. <td><label onClick="swapCheck()"><input name="checkbox" type="checkbox" class="regular-checkbox"></label></td>
  18. <td>工号</td>
  19. <td>姓名</td>
  20. <td>性别</td>
  21. <td>打卡时间</td>
  22. <td>创建时间</td>
  23. </tr>
  24. </table>
  25. </div>
  26. <table class="datatext data" border="0" style="border-collapse:collapse;">
  27. </table>
  28. <div class="bomf"></div>
  29. </div>
  30. <script>
  31. var dataurl = "/employee";
  32. var editurl = "/employee/edit/";
  33. var editdj = 1;
  34. var editt = "员工管理 - 修改";
  35. $(function() {
  36. $(".sign").click(function() {
  37. var a = "";
  38. $(".datatext input[name='check']:checked").each(function() {
  39. a = a + $(this).val() + ",";
  40. });
  41. console.log(111);
  42. if (a) {
  43. $(".express div p:eq(0)").text("是否确认批量打卡?");
  44. $(".express div p:eq(1)").html("<p><font id='sign'>确 定</font><font class='esc'>取 消</font></p>");
  45. $(".express").show();
  46. } else {
  47. $(".ts p").html("请勾选需要操作的内容");
  48. $(".ts").show();
  49. setTimeout('$(".ts").fadeOut()', 1000);
  50. }
  51. $(".express .esc").click(function() {
  52. $(".express").hide();
  53. })
  54. });
  55. $(".express").on('click', "#sign", function() {
  56. console.log(22222);
  57. $(".express").hide();
  58. layx.load('loadId', '操作中,请稍后', {
  59. shadable: 0.6
  60. });
  61. var a = "";
  62. $(".datatext input[name='check']:checked").each(function() {
  63. a = a + $(this).val() + ",";
  64. });
  65. $.ajax({
  66. url: "/employee/sign",
  67. data: "ids=" + a,
  68. type: "POST",
  69. dataType: "json",
  70. success: function(c) {
  71. layx.destroy('loadId');
  72. if (c && c.success) {
  73. $(".ts p").html(c.msg);
  74. $(".ts").fadeIn();
  75. setTimeout('searchspan(2)', 900);
  76. }
  77. }
  78. });
  79. });
  80. })
  81. </script>
  82. {Template footer}